Homemade Spaghetti Sauce

5 Stars 4 Stars 3 Stars 2 Stars 1 Star

No reviews

🍝 Homemade Spaghetti Sauce Recipe From Fresh Ingredients offers rich, comforting flavors made from scratch with wholesome components.
🍅 This sauce is versatile and perfect for classic pasta dishes, enhancing meals with fresh herbs and a robust blend of spices.

  • Total Time: 40 minutes
  • Yield: About 5 servings

Ingredients

– 1 pound ground beef (or ½ pound ground Italian sausage and ½ pound ground beef)

– Salt and pepper, to taste

– 1 medium onion, chopped

– 15 ounces tomato sauce

– 6 ounces tomato paste

– ½ teaspoon Italian seasoning

– 1 tablespoon parsley

– 1 teaspoon garlic powder

– Crushed red pepper, to taste

– 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ce

– 1 tablespoon sugar

– 1 cup water

– ¼ cup chopped basil (optional, for serving)

Instructions

1-First Steps: Season the ground beef with salt and pepper. In a large skillet, brown the beef along with the chopped onion, then drain excess grease. This step helps build a solid foundation of flavor that makes the whole dish pop.

2-Adding the Sauces and Spices: Add the 15 ounces tomato sauce, 6 ounces tomato paste, ½ teaspoon Italian seasoning, 1 tablespoon parsley, 1 teaspoon garlic powder, crushed red pepper to taste, 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ce, and 1 tablespoon sugar. Stir well to combine and bring to a boil. These ingredients blend together to create that classic, hearty taste we all love.

3-Simmering for Perfection: Add 1 cup water and stir well. Reduce heat and simmer for 30 minutes or longer to blend flavors. For the best results, add the ¼ cup chopped basil before serving if desired. This sauce works great in spaghetti, lasagna, stuffed peppers, and more, with a total preparation time of about 40 minutes, including 10 minutes for prep and 30 minutes for cooking.

Notes

🍳 Brown ground beef finely by chopping as it cooks for a smoother sauce.
⏳ Simmer longer than 30 minutes to deepen the flavors.
❄️ Make ahead and store in the refrigerator for 3-4 days or freeze for up to 6 months; reheat on the stove from frozen.
